It is shown that new hypotheses concerning the mechanism of low-intensity mm-wave radiation effect on plasma and thrombosis haemocoagulation and fibrinolitic system. It is supposed that plasma and thrombosis factors in the area of irradiation can be primary receptor that transfer external radiation onto primary physiological targets.
